@Rayw23 wrote:Automatic at 7 months of payments. From $1000 - $2000 . No credit pull !!
I got this card about two months ago. Like yourself, I am looking forward to the cli, which is even better since they don't do a hard pull. I think it's smart that this company chose to create a card with regular increases like this. I don't know of any other credit cards that have this feature.
@shalimarcat, the First Savings Bank family of cards have the same feature. That includes the Legacy, Blaze and First Savings Bank cards, but if I remember correctly applying for them is by invite only although they are a credit builder type card. My DH recently got a cli on his First Savings Bank card from $500 to $1000 at the 6th statement point. A pop up appears that offers the cli and asked a couple income type questions, but it is a sp and instant increase.
